A Biblical Response to Domestic Abuse

Living Waters of Hope is a Christian nonprofit ministry committed to responding to domestic abuse through both truth and grace. We believe every person is created in the image of God and deserves to be treated with dignity, respect, and love.

Unfortunately, many survivors have experienced well-intentioned but harmful advice by faith leaders, friends, and family members. Some have been encouraged to simply pray harder, submit more, or forgive without addressing the ongoing abuse. Others have felt isolated because their church or support system did not understand the dynamics of coercive control and emotional abuse.

Our desire is to provide biblically sound resources that help survivors recognize abuse, understand God’s heart for them, and begin rebuilding their lives in Christ.

Healing is not about assigning blame. It is about bringing truth into the light so restoration can begin.

The Oasis Bible Study: A Journey Toward Healing

At the heart of Living Waters of Hope is the Oasis Bible Study, a biblically based support program designed specifically for women impacted by domestic abuse.

Rather than offering quick answers or simplistic solutions, Oasis provides a safe, confidential online community where women can process their experiences alongside others who understand.

The program is intentionally structured as a journey through three books:

Oasis Bible Study – Book One: Restoring Hope & Dignity

Many women enter Oasis feeling confused, overwhelmed, fearful, and uncertain about what they have experienced. Book One lays the foundation for healing by helping participants understand the dynamics of abuse, replace lies with biblical truth, and rediscover their value as daughters of God.

For many women, this is the first time they realize they are not alone. This is the beginning of the life-transforming work God is about to do in their lives

Oasis Bible Study – Book Two: Finding Truth & Strength

Healing is a process that requires wisdom and discernment. Book Two helps women gain clarity, establish healthy boundaries, recognize manipulation, and make wise decisions rooted in God’s truth.

As understanding grows, so does confidence. Not only confidence in themselves after years of criticism and demeaning comments, but also confidence in God.

Oasis Bible Study – Book Three: Embracing Growth & Resilience

Healing is more than surviving. Book Three focuses on continued emotional and spiritual growth as women embrace resilience, rediscover their gifts, and begin walking confidently in God’s purpose for their lives.

Many graduates eventually become facilitators, mentors, and advocates who help other women find hope. While others choose to repeat the classes to gain more emotional and spiritual strength before using their pain for a purpose

Equipping Churches to Respond Well

Survivors are not the only people who need support. Church leaders, pastors, elders, ministry teams, family members, and friends often want to help but simply do not know how.

Living Waters of Hope offers domestic abuse awareness training designed to equip churches and ministry leaders with practical, biblical tools for recognizing abuse and responding wisely. Level 2 training is available specifically designed for faith leaders and their teams after they have completed the Level 1 training.

Training topics include:

  • Recognizing emotional, psychological, and coercive abuse
  • Understanding why domestic abuse is not simply normal marriage conflict
  • Responding safely to disclosures
  • Avoiding common misconceptions that unintentionally place survivors at greater risk
  • Creating healthier church policies and response plans
  • Walking alongside survivors with both compassion and biblical truth

When churches become educated, they become safe places where survivors can find safety instead of silence. Too many women come into our classes who have felt re-victimized by their faith leaders who have given hurtful and harmful counsel out of a lack of education. As a result, women are leaving their churches which should be the safest place for them to get help.
